I use a 10L spring water jug from the grocery store as an ice block.

I refill them with about 8L of tap water and throw in the freezer after I have finished the drinking the spring water.

It's just like a giant freezer pack in the cooler and doesn't fill it with water.

Yesterday I took 3/4" of Styrofoam and used that silver tape that you have to peel off the backing to secure it to my small 26 qt Igloo cooler cover that is tied down on the back of my boat. I use that to keep worms, drinks and food cold. I put in 3 frozen square qt containers laid on the bottom. Today and when I got home they were still 7/8 frozen. Not bad for 9 hours.....before that they would be less then 50% frozen, mostly water.

 

I paid only $20 for this Igloo marine cooler but was not happy with the very thin non-insulated cover. Now I very happy with it's performance.
